Regular Season Round 4: Ferro - Obera 75-53

Date: October 18, 2023
The most crucial game of the last round was the first loss of undefeated Obera (3-1) in Buenos Aires on Wednesday night. Visitors were rolled over by sixth ranked Ferro (3-1) 75-53. Ferro outrebounded Obera 49-28 including a 16-4 advantage in offensive rebounds. Worth to mention a great performance of center Augusto Roveres (207-2003) who helped to win the game recording 15 points and 8 rebounds and guard Camilo Rodriguez (187-2006) who added 18 points and 5 rebounds (made all of his eight free throws) during the contest. Ferro's coach Jonathan Laino felt very confident that he used entire bench which allowed the starters a little rest for the next games. At the losing side forward Alejo Azpilicueta (201-2002) responded with a double-double by scoring 11 points and 10 rebounds and power forward Kelvin Ramirez (204-2002) scored 14 points. Ferro moved-up to second place, which they share with Riachuelo LR and Obera. Ferro is looking forward to face Comunicaciones (#8) in Mercedes in the next round where they are favorite. Obera will play at home against Obras (#11) and is hoping to win this game.
